DEPARTMENT OF ENGINEERING

Engineering departments along with their key subjects

Mechanical Engineering

Focuses on the design, analysis, manufacturing, and maintenance of mechanical systems. It covers a broad range of areas including thermodynamics, fluid dynamics, materials science, and robotics. Mechanical engineers work in industries like automotive, aerospace, and energy, developing machinery and equipment.

Electrical Engineering

Involves the study and application of electricity, electronics, and electromagnetism. Electrical engineers design and develop electrical systems, such as power generation equipment, communication systems, and electronic devices. Their work is essential in fields like telecommunications, power distribution, and electronics.

Civil Engineering

Concerned with the design, construction, and maintenance of infrastructure such as roads, bridges, buildings, and water supply systems. Civil engineers play a key role in shaping the built environment, ensuring structures are safe, sustainable, and resilient.
Electronics and Communication Engineering (ECE)

Combines the principles of electronics and communication to develop devices like smartphones, radios, and satellites. ECE engineers focus on designing communication systems, integrated circuits, and other electronics that facilitate information transfer and processing.

Environmental Engineering

Involves applying engineering principles to improve and protect the environment. Environmental engineers address issues like pollution control, waste management, and sustainable resource use. They design systems for clean water supply, air quality management, and environmental remediation.

Mechanics Engineering

Integrates mechanical, electrical, computer, and control engineering to create smart machines and automated systems. Mechanics engineers work on robotics, automation, and advanced manufacturing, combining various engineering disciplines to develop intelligent products and processes.

Materials Science and Engineering

Focuses on the properties, performance, and applications of materials. Materials engineers study metals, polymers, ceramics, and composites to improve or develop new materials for use in industries such as aerospace, electronics, and medical devices, enhancing product performance and sustainability.
These engineering branches contribute to advancing technology and solving complex challenges across various industries.

DEPARTMENT OF TECHNOLOGY

Computer Science Engineering (CSE)

Department of Cybersecurity
Focuses on protecting computer systems, networks, and data from unauthorized access, cyberattacks, and other security threats. This department trains professionals to secure sensitive information, implement encryption, conduct ethical hacking, and develop defense mechanisms against malware and other vulnerabilities. It plays a crucial role in safeguarding organizational and personal data.

Department of Cloud Computing
Deals with the study and implementation of cloud-based solutions, enabling storage, processing, and management of data over the internet. This department focuses on cloud architecture, virtualization, cloud security, and deployment models such as public, private, and hybrid clouds. It prepares professionals to design scalable cloud infrastructure for businesses, ensuring efficient and secure access to data.

Department of Data Science and Big Data
Covers the techniques for analyzing, interpreting, and managing large datasets to derive actionable insights. It combines fields like statistics, machine learning, and data visualization. This department equips students with skills in predictive analytics, data mining, and handling big data tools such as Hadoop and Spark, enabling them to tackle complex data-driven challenges across various industries.

Department of Artificial Intelligence (AI) and Machine Learning (ML)
Focuses on the development of intelligent systems capable of learning, reasoning, and making decisions. The department covers topics like neural networks, deep learning, natural language processing, and computer vision. AI and ML specialists design algorithms that can automate tasks, recognize patterns, and solve problems, impacting fields such as healthcare, finance, and robotics.

Department of Software Development and Engineering
Involves the study of software design, coding, testing, and maintenance. This department emphasizes software development life cycle (SDLC) practices, programming languages, and project management methodologies like Agile and DevOps. Graduates are prepared to build high-quality, user-friendly software applications and systems that meet industry standards and customer needs.

Department of Networking and Telecommunications
Deals with the design, implementation, and management of communication networks that enable data transfer across devices and systems. Topics include network protocols, wireless communication, network security, and telecommunications infrastructure. Professionals in this field ensure reliable and secure connectivity for businesses and individuals, supporting internet and telecommunication services.

Department of Blockchain Technology
Explores the decentralized ledger technology behind cryptocurrencies like Bitcoin, as well as its applications beyond finance. This department covers blockchain architecture, smart contracts, consensus algorithms, and decentralized applications (dApps). It aims to produce experts who can develop and maintain blockchain solutions for secure and transparent digital transactions.

Department of Internet of Things (IoT)
Focuses on the interconnection of physical devices embedded with sensors, software, and other technologies for exchanging data over the internet. The department teaches students about IoT protocols, hardware design, and data analytics, preparing them to create smart systems for applications like home automation, industrial monitoring, and wearable technology.

Department of IT Support and Systems Administration
Covers the management and maintenance of IT infrastructure within organizations. This includes setting up hardware and software, troubleshooting issues, managing servers, and ensuring system security. The department aims to equip professionals with the skills needed for efficient IT operations, network administration, and user support.

Department of Web Development and Design
Focuses on building and designing user-friendly, responsive websites and web applications. This department combines front-end and back-end development skills, covering web technologies such as HTML, CSS, JavaScript, and server-side scripting. It also addresses user experience (UX) and user interface (UI) design principles to create visually appealing and functional web solutions.

Department of Mobile Application Development
Deals with the creation of software applications specifically designed for mobile devices like smartphones and tablets. This department covers mobile programming languages, app development frameworks, and cross-platform development tools. It prepares students to build native and hybrid apps that provide a seamless user experience on Android and iOS devices.

These departments offer specialized training in emerging and established technologies, helping students develop skills essential for the modern digital landscape.
